Job summary:
- Manage the prioritisation process for the Leisure & Development Capital Projects List.
- Oversee the development and delivery of Council's Capital Grant Programmes.
- Manage and oversee funding proposals/bids to government agencies and other funding sources for the development of projects on Council's capital projects list.
- Ensure that the department complies with all statutory and legislative requirements by adhering to these requirements and working in accordance with good governance and health and safety requirements.
- Ensure that all responsibilities are carried out in a timely and effective manner and that general confidentiality is maintained in all areas relating to the work of the Council.
